Table 11.5.2.7.2-3 Minimum Efficiency Requirements: Commercial Dishwashers
| Machine Type | High-Temp Efficiency Requirements | Col3 | Low-Temp Efficiency Requirements | Col5 | Test Procedure |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Machine Type | Idle Energy Rate a | Water Consumption b | Idle Energy Rate a | Water Consumption b | Water Consumption b |
| Under counter | ≤0.50_kW_ | ≤0.86 GPR | ≤0.50_kW_ | ≤1.19 GPR | ASTM Standard F1696-18 ASTM Standard F1920-15 |
| Stationary single-tank door | ≤0.70_kW_ | ≤0.89 GPR | ≤0.60_kW_ | ≤1.18 GPR | ≤1.18 GPR |
| Pot, pan, and utensil | ≤1.20_kW_ | ≤0.58 GPR | ≤1.00_kW_ | ≤0.58 GPSF | ≤0.58 GPSF |
| Single-tank conveyor | ≤1.50_kW_ | ≤0.70 GPR | ≤1.50_kW_ | ≤0.79 GPR | ≤0.79 GPR |
| Multiple-tank conveyor | ≤2.25_kW_ | ≤0.54 GPR | ≤2.00_kW_ | ≤0.54 GPR | ≤0.54 GPR |
| Single-tank flight type | Reported | GPH ≤ 2.975_x_ + 55.00 | Reported | GPH ≤ 2.975_x_ + 55.00 | GPH ≤ 2.975_x_ + 55.00 |
| Multiple-tank flight type | Reported | GPH ≤ 4.96_x_ + 17.00 | Reported | GPH ≤ 4.96_x_ + 17.00 | GPH ≤ 4.96_x_ + 17.00 |
a. Idle results should be measured with the door closed and represent the total idle energy consumed by the machine including all tank heater(s) and controls. Internal or external
booster heater energy consumption shall not be part of this measurement unless it cannot be separately monitored. b. GPR = gallons per rack; GPSF = gallons per square foot of rack; GPH = gallons per hour; x = square feet of conveyor belt (i.e., width × length)/min (max conveyor speed).
